Example Calculation

Let’s understand how the walking speed calculator works with a real example.

Scenario:

  • Distance: 6 km
  • Time: 60 minutes

Step-by-Step Calculation:

  • Time in hours = 60 ÷ 60 = 1 hour
  • Speed = 6 ÷ 1 = 6 km/h
  • Pace = 60 ÷ 6 = 10 min/km

Final Result:

  • Walking Speed: 6 km/h
  • Walking Pace: 10 min/km

What it means:

This means you are walking at a moderate fitness level. Increasing your speed slightly can improve cardiovascular health and endurance.


Understanding Walking Speed and Pace

Many people confuse speed and pace, but they are different measurements:

Walking Speed (km/h)

  • Measures how many kilometers you cover in one hour
  • Higher value means faster walking

Walking Pace (min/km)

  • Measures how many minutes you take to walk one kilometer
  • Lower value means faster walking

For example:

  • Fast walker: 5 min/km
  • Moderate walker: 10–12 min/km
  • Slow walker: 15+ min/km

Ideal Walking Speed for Fitness

Your ideal walking speed depends on your fitness goals:

Beginner Level:

  • Speed: 3–4 km/h
  • Good for light activity and recovery

Moderate Fitness:

  • Speed: 4–6 km/h
  • Ideal for fat burning and general health

Advanced Level:

  • Speed: 6–8 km/h
  • Suitable for endurance training and fitness improvement

Tips to Improve Your Walking Speed

If you want to increase your walking performance, try these simple tips:

1. Maintain Good Posture

Keep your back straight and shoulders relaxed while walking.

2. Increase Step Frequency

Take shorter and faster steps instead of long slow ones.

3. Use Arm Movement

Swing your arms naturally to increase momentum.

4. Practice Interval Walking

Alternate between fast and slow walking to build stamina.

5. Walk Daily

Consistency is key to improving speed and endurance.
